The Theragun: A Revolutionary Tool for Muscle Recovery and Pain Relief
The Theragun, a handheld percussive therapy device, has gained popularity among athletes and fitness enthusiasts for its ability to aid muscle recovery and alleviate pain. This innovative tool delivers a high-frequency deep massage, helping to increase a person's range of motion, lessen muscle stiffness, and block pain signals to the brain [1, 2, 3].
Compared to traditional methods such as foam rollers, the Theragun offers a more targeted deep-tissue effect. Its rapid, rhythmic pulses reach up to 16 millimeters into the muscle, providing a level of penetration that foam rollers typically cannot match [2].
The Theragun comes with several customizable features, including variable speed settings and an ergonomic design, making it a popular choice for athletes seeking efficient, on-the-go recovery solutions [2]. Studies have shown that percussive therapy, including devices like the Theragun, can improve muscle recovery by up to 30% and reduce soreness by up to 60% [3, 5].
| Method | Mechanism | Effectiveness | Notes | |---------------------|------------------------------------------------|----------------------------------|-----------------------------------------------------------------------------------------| | Theragun | Percussive therapy delivering rapid pulses | Enhances blood flow, oxygenation, speeds recovery, reduces soreness| Deep tissue impact with customizable intensity; clinically shown physiological benefits[1][3]| | Other Percussion Guns | Similar percussive mechanisms, various designs | Similar benefits but vary by power and features | Percussive therapy broadly improves pain and recovery; design impacts comfort and efficacy[5] | | Foam Rollers | Pressure and rolling massage on muscle surface| Improves blood flow and muscle relaxation | Less deep penetration; good for general muscle tightness and preparation before exercise[2] |
It's important to note that the Theragun, like other percussive therapy devices, is not suitable for early-stage injury treatment, as its aggressive percussive force can aggravate inflammation [4]. Additionally, the physiological study that supports the Theragun's benefits was limited to a small sample and specific muscle group, so broader generalizations should be made with caution [1].
